Key Advantages
Anti-Rotation Geometry
The square profile locks into channels or recesses, enabling secure one-sided bolt installation without needing a wrench.
Enhanced Surface Contact
Four flat sides provide a larger bearing area, distributing clamping loads evenly to prevent material indentation.
Vibration Resistance
Ideal for railway and heavy machinery, the geometry significantly reduces the risk of loosening under constant oscillation.
T-Slot Compatibility
Perfectly sized for aluminum profiles and steel channels, allowing for adjustable and flexible mounting points.
Versatile Thickness
Choose DIN 562 for slim electronics or DIN 557 for heavy-duty structural integrity and maximum thread engagement.
Global Standard Fit
Fully compliant with both Metric (DIN) and Imperial (ASME) specs for seamless international machinery integration.

Material Performance Comparison
| Material Grade | Tensile Strength | Primary Application |
|---|---|---|
| Carbon Steel Class 5 | 500 MPa | General Hardware / Light Duty |
| Carbon Steel Class 8 | 800 MPa | Automotive / Heavy Industrial |
| Stainless Steel A2 (304) | 700 MPa | Food Grade / Outdoor Use |
| Stainless Steel A4 (316) | 800 MPa | Marine / Chemical Processing |
| HDG Coated Steel | Varies by Grade | Utility Poles / Infrastructure |
Frequently Asked Questions
Square nuts offer a larger surface area and an anti-rotational shape, making them far more secure in channels or recesses where a wrench cannot be used.
Yes, the DIN 562 (Thin Type) is specifically designed to fit into T-slots of standard aluminum extrusions, providing a cost-effective sliding fastening solution.
Hot-Dip Galvanized (HDG) is highly recommended for outdoor use, providing 500-1000h of salt spray resistance, making it ideal for utility poles and bridges.
DIN 557 is the standard "thick" type for heavy-duty loads, while DIN 562 is the "thin/flat" type used in space-constrained electronics or specific channels.
Yes, we manufacture square nuts according to ASME B18.2.2 standards, covering sizes from 1/4" to 1-1/2" in both UNC and UNF threads.
Stainless Steel A4 (316) is the best choice due to its superior acid and chloride resistance, ensuring longevity in harsh marine or chemical settings.
